MAH MBA CET 2026 Cut Offs

MAH MBA CET 2026 Cut Offs

The MAH MBA CET 2026 cut offs are a key factor determining admission into the top MBA and MMS colleges in Maharashtra through the Centralized Admission Process (CAP) conducted by the Maharashtra State CET Cell. These cut offs reflect the minimum percentile scores required by candidates to secure a seat in their preferred management institutes, particularly government and reputed private colleges.

Key Highlights of MAH MBA CET 2026 Cut Offs

  • Top Colleges Cut Offs:Among the elite government institutes, Jamnalal Bajaj Institute of Management Studies (JBIMS) Mumbai leads with an expected cut-off above the 99.95 percentile. Other prestigious colleges like SIMSREE Mumbai and PUMBA Pune also maintain highly competitive cut-offs ranging from 99.70 to 99.90 percentile.
  • Private College Cut Offs:Renowned private institutions such as K J Somaiya, Welingkar Mumbai, and SIES Graduate School have cut offs generally falling within the 99.40 to 99.75 percentile range, reflecting strong competition but comparatively slightly relaxed than government colleges.
  • Category-Wise Relaxation:Reserved category candidates (SC/ST/OBC/PwD) enjoy a relaxation of approximately 6-10 percentile points compared to the open category cut offs. For example, while JBIMS for the general category might require 99.97 percentile, SC category cut-offs might hover around 97.50 percentile.
  • OMS Candidates:Other Maharashtra State (OMS) or All India candidates face comparatively higher cut-offs due to limited seat allotment under this quota, often requiring 0.05 to 0.1 percentile higher than Maharashtra domicile candidates.

Factors Influencing Cut Off Trends

  • Number of applicants and their overall performance.
  • Difficulty level and scoring trends of the MAH MBA CET
  • Number of available seats in respective colleges and programs.
  • Implementation of government reservation policies.

Cut Off Variations Over Counselling Rounds

  • Cut offs vary progressively over CAP counselling rounds.
  • Initial rounds exhibit higher cut-offs due to higher competition and unavailability of seats, while later rounds show a gradual reduction in cut off percentiles as vacant seats decrease.

Typical Cut Off Percentile Ranges (Expected for 2026)

College / Institute

Expected Cut Off Percentile

Category

JBIMS Mumbai

99.95 – 99.98

Open Category

SIMSREE Mumbai

99.85 – 99.91

Open Category

PUMBA Pune

99.70 – 99.85

Open Category

K J Somaiya Mumbai

99.40 – 99.75

Open Category

Welingkar Institute

99.50 – 99.70

Open Category

Reserved Categories (SC/ST/OBC/PwD)

Around 6-10 percentile points lower than open category cut offs

Reserved category

MAH MBA CET cut offs consistently remain high, reflecting the rigorous competition and quality of Maharashtra’s top management institutes. Aspirants should aim for a percentile above 99.5 to secure admission in premier colleges. However, candidates can also find good options across percentile brackets depending on category and institute preferences.
